Improving Security for Research Data

December 3, 2021
3:00 PM – 4:30 PM
Zoom

There is a growing need from the MSU Research community to improve data support and secure research data on campus. Please join us for an important conversation on data services, research data trends, best practices, and policies. We will hear from the research community, data services providers and information security experts. This will be an open conversation to better understand the data needs across the entire research data lifecycle.
